The commander of the Islamic Revolution Guards Corps has appointed Brigadier General Mohammad Kazemi as the new head of the IRGC’s intelligence.
Kazemi’s predecessor Hossein Taeb will serve as an advisor to the IRGC’s Commander in chief, General Hossein Salami.
Kazemi was the head of the IRGC’s counter-intelligence agency for many years and is a seasoned official with regard to security and intelligence matters in the IRGC.
Taeb was the head of the Basij Organization before being appointed as the head of the IRGC’s intelligence.
